Aaron Rodgers Biography

Aaron Rodgers, in full, Aaron Charles Rodgers is an America-based football quarterback professional player. He plays for the Green Bay Packers of the NFL (National Football League). During his early days, Rodger played college football and scored several career passes in his records. In 2005, he was first selected by the Packers in the first round of the 2005 NFL Draft. He played so well as the quarterback that it led to the victory of Super Bowl XLV and earned the Super Bowl MVP for the team. He fetched the title of Associated Press Athlete of the Year in 2011 and was voted as the league MVP for the NFL season of 2011, 2014, and 2020.

Aaron held the position of being a leader in the NFL five times in touchdown-to-interception ratio (in the year 2011, 2012, 2014, 2018, and 2020), twice in touchdown passes (2016, and 2020), once in yards per attempt (2011), competition percentage (2020), three times touchdown percentage (2011, 2012 and 2020), three times in passing rate (2011, 2016 and 2020), etc., he came at the third place while being in the list of NFL’s all-time regular season out of the career rating of over 100. Rodgers had the higher passer rating with the best touchdown to interception ratio and lowest interception percentage in the whole decade of 2010. He was ranked second in terms of postseason touchdown passes and ranked at fifth place in postseason career passer rating. He is one of the most considerable and talented quarterbacks of all time.

Early Life

Aaron Rodgers was born on 2nd December 1983 in Chico, California. The names of his parents are Darla Leigh and Edward Wesley Rodgers. His father was born in Texas and used to play as an offensive lineman for Chico State from 1973 to 1976. His father belongs to Irish and German ancestry. Rodger’s family moved to Ukiah, California where he went to Manor Elementary School and attained his education. He has three siblings including him. His father Edward Rodger used to play football with all of his three sons named Luke, Aaron, and Jordan. He used to tell them not to drink and party in college. All three sons of him enrolled themselves in football as he did during his time. they used to take the advice of their father to their heart.

Aaron was first time featured on the front page of the Ukiah Daily Journal when he was merely 10 years old. His picture was displayed in the newspaper because he attained the top position in the local basketball free throw competition in his school. The family then moved to Beaverton, Oregon where Rodger went to Vose Elementary School and later to Whitford Middle School to attain his further education. He used to play baseball while being in the school in the Raleigh Hills Little League at shortstop. In 1997, Rodger’s family returned to Chico and attended Pleasant Valley High School with two years devoting completely to the quarterback and accumulating 4,421 passing yards. He did his graduation from Pleasant Valley High School in 2002 and scored almost 1310 on the SAT with an A-average rank.

Aaron Rodgers Career

Aaron has maintained an impressive college career while playing for his college games. He has attained his rank in Division I programs. After declining the proposal of playing competition at the University of Illinois for the scholarship, he was recruited to play football at Butte Community College in Oroville. Because of his good scholastic career in high school, he was eligible to get transfer to the University of California in Berkeley. He made 26 touchdowns in his freshman season after getting selected at Butte Community College leading to a record of 10-1. Rodger maintained three years of eligibility at Cal. He won the name of starting quarterback while being in the fifth game of the 2003 season.

While playing as a sophomore, he helped his team named Golden Bear to attain an overall score of 7-3 as a starter. Aaron Rodgers was once selected in the first round of the NFL draft 2005 by the packers after dropping out of his college. After backing up for three years, he got the chance to attain his standing position as the team’s starting quarterback in 2008. In 2010, he won the title of Super Bowl XLV over Pittsburg Steelers and earned himself the Super Bowl MVP. In 2020, he was being voted one of the valuable players at AP NFL. Till now, he has completed 70 percent of his passes with 4,299 passing yards and a 48-5 touchdown-to-interception ratio.

Aaron Rodgers Net worth

The 37-year-old man is still living in the elite years of his career with NFL. Since his college career, he has scored over 65% of pass completion record while playing for California Golden Bears. As of 2021, the net worth of Aaron Rodgers is estimated to be around $120 million. On the other hand, Forbes reported Rodger to be one of the highest-paid athletes in the world of all top 45 players. He has made some profit-making deals this year. The athlete ranked in the list of people who make $9 million out of their brand endorsements. Till now, he has worked with Adidas, Pizza Hut, IZOD, State Farm Mutual Auto Insurance, Sharpie, Prevea Healthcare, and Panini. His state farm commercial is estimated to be around $2-3 million that comes under one of the richest endorsement deals in the NFL (according to Forbes).
